GB/T 15805.6-2008
ActiveThe quarantine methods of fish - Part 6: Aeromonas salmonicida
鱼类检疫方法 第6部分:杀鲑气单胞菌
Application Summary AI generated
This standard specifies the quarantine and detection methods for Aeromonas salmonicida, the causative agent of furunculosis in fish. It is applied in the aquaculture industry, particularly for the health inspection and disease surveillance of salmonid species such as salmon and trout. The standard is used by fishery authorities, quarantine laboratories, and fish farms to ensure the safe trade and transport of fish stocks.
